中文编程语言为什么被鄙视
-
中文编程语言被鄙视的原因有多方面。首先,中文编程语言的语法和表达方式与英文编程语言有很大的差异。在编程领域,英文一直是主流的语言,几乎所有的编程语言都是基于英文开发而来的。因此,对于习惯使用英文编程语言的程序员来说,切换到中文编程语言可能会感到不适应。
其次,中文编程语言的关键字和标识符使用中文拼音或汉字表示,这样的表示方式会给程序的阅读和理解带来困难。相比之下,英文编程语言使用的是英文单词作为关键字和标识符,这些单词的含义更加直接明了,容易理解。而中文编程语言使用拼音或汉字表示关键字和标识符,往往需要程序员对拼音或汉字的含义进行翻译和理解,增加了理解的难度。
另外,中文编程语言的生态系统相对较弱。目前,主流的编程语言都有相应的广泛应用和成熟的生态系统,提供了很多优秀的开发工具、库和框架。而中文编程语言因为普及度较低,生态系统相对不完善,开发者在使用中文编程语言开发项目时可能会面临缺乏资源和支持的问题。
此外,中文编程语言在国际化方面也存在一些问题。编程语言作为一种技术工具,应该是具有普适性和通用性的。然而,中文编程语言的使用范围主要局限在中国,很少被国际社区广泛采用。这也使得中文编程语言在全球范围内的影响力较小,受到了一定程度的质疑和鄙视。
综上所述,中文编程语言被鄙视的原因主要是因为与英文编程语言相比,它在语法、表达方式、生态系统和国际化方面存在一些不足,给程序员的开发和学习带来了一些困难。不过,这并不意味着中文编程语言没有发展的空间和机会,随着技术的进步和发展,中文编程语言有可能越来越受到关注和认可。
1年前 -
中文编程语言被鄙视的原因有以下几点:
-
缺乏规范和统一性:中文编程语言的开发者通常缺乏共同的规范和标准,导致不同的中文编程语言之间存在很大的差异。这使得中文编程语言的学习和使用都变得困难和混乱。
-
非常规和繁琐的语法:中文编程语言往往使用汉字作为关键字和标识符,导致语法非常冗长和繁琐。对于熟悉英文编程语言的开发者来说,阅读和编写中文编程语言的代码会变得非常困难。
-
缺乏社区和支持:与英文编程语言相比,中文编程语言的社区和支持相对较少。这使得中文编程语言的学习和问题解决变得更加困难。同时,缺乏社区的影响也导致中文编程语言技术的发展相对滞后。
-
效率问题:由于汉字的复杂性,中文编程语言往往需要更多的代码才能完成同样的功能。这导致开发效率低下,代码冗余,增加了维护和调试的难度。
-
缺乏国际性和通用性:中文编程语言的使用范围主要局限在中文使用者的圈子中,而世界范围内的软件开发和交流主要使用英文。因此,中文编程语言的适用性和通用性相对较低,限制了其在国际软件开发领域的发展和应用。
总的来说,中文编程语言之所以被鄙视,是由于其缺乏规范和统一性、非常规和繁琐的语法、缺乏社区和支持、效率问题以及缺乏国际性和通用性等多方面的原因所造成的。这些问题导致中文编程语言的学习和使用变得困难和不受欢迎,限制了其在软件开发领域的发展和应用。
1年前 -
-
标题:中文编程语言为何备受鄙视
引言:
近年来,随着计算机科学的不断发展,编程语言也变得愈加多样化。在这个过程中,中文编程语言却备受鄙视。本文将探讨中文编程语言为何备受鄙视的原因,并从方法、操作流程等方面进行讲解。一、方法上的劣势:
-
难以识别和编译:
与英文编程语言相比,中文编程语言往往由于字体相似性较大而造成识别困难。此外,由于中文的复杂语义结构,编写中文编程语言的编译器也相应更加复杂。这两个问题导致了中文编程语言在方法上的劣势。 -
代码冗长:
中文编程语言采用中文字符作为标识符,而中文字符数量相较于英文字符更多,因此无论是变量名、函数名还是关键词,中文编程语言的代码往往较为冗长,使代码阅读和维护的困难程度增加。
二、操作流程上的不便:
-
开发工具不完善:
当前主流的编程开发工具大多以英文为主,因此在使用中文编程语言时,需要借助额外的中文输入法插件或者中文编程工具,这使得编程过程中的操作流程显得复杂和不便。 -
团队协作困难:
对于技术团队而言,使用中文编程语言会增加代码的理解复杂度,让协作变得更加困难。由于大多数开源项目和技术文档都是用英文编写的,团队成员使用中文编程语言需要做额外的转换和理解工作,导致协作进展缓慢。
三、社区和生态系统的不完善:
-
缺乏开发资源和技术支持:
与英文编程语言相比,中文编程语言的社区和生态系统相对薄弱。大多数开源项目、文档和教程都是以英文为主,给使用中文编程语言的开发者带来了很大的困扰,使得他们难以获得所需的开发资源和技术支持。 -
缺乏创新和更新:
因为使用中文编程语言的开发者和项目较少,导致中文编程语言的社区缺乏创新和更新,相对直接导致中文编程语言的技术水平和应用领域受限。
结论:
中文编程语言被鄙视主要源于其方法上的劣势和操作流程上的不便,而社区和生态系统的不完善也限制了中文编程语言的发展。因此,中文编程语言在实际应用中面临着较大的挑战,仍需进一步发展和完善,才能提升其竞争力和应用范围。1年前 -